    Comments Thread For: Oscar Valdez: I Want Unify Titles With Leo Santa Cruz

    WBO featherweight champion Oscar Valdez (24-0, 19 KOs) is ready to return to the ring by the end of the year, after fighting a bloody battle with British contender Scott Quigg back in March. In the biggest win of his career, Valdez fought through fire to win a twelve round unanimous decision in their Los Angeles battle, suffered a broken jaw during the fight.
